Title Block Chain Technology Based Electoral Franchise

Abstract In recent years, technology plays a key role in many applications like smart city, online banking and others. In democratic countries, voting system is emerging as an indispensable model to select the right leader. Despite the hype, the current voting system requires more integrity and privacy to protect confidential information. This can be achieved by utilizing various state-of-the-art technical approaches present in this digital world. Hence, to improve the security features of the voting system, the proposed work has implemented blockchain technology into the existing voting system. This technology has unique features like immutable and distributive nature to reduce the attacks and threats on the voting system. By considering the sensitivity of the voters' data, here Dagger Hash algorithm and ETH/TRX crypto coins are used to develop a BCT based voting system. These methods can help in achieving the specified features. © 2020 IEEE.
